Total bummer. Hope you get it back promptly, and intact.

I can relate. Back in December 2010, my sharp-looking '87 SR5 Terk was stolen in Oakland, CA. It was found 6 weeks later, completely stripped, in an industrial area near West Oakland. During that time, I asked my insurance rep if she had any idea why my 23-year-old wagon might have been targeted, and she said that the 1983-88 T4WD's were in the top ten of older vehicles stolen... perhaps b/c of the unavailability of certain major replacement parts (e.g., transmissions, body parts, etc.) and the limited years of production.

Best wishes for a positive outcome, Synth.
